WebVery early mobilization (VEM) after a stroke is currently considered to be an important part of stroke unit therapy, and may be of great significance for improving the prognosis after acute stroke. VEM is usually defined as intensive out-of-bed (OOB) activities within 2 days of onset, including sitting, standing, and walking ( 4 ).
